In the heart of Ukraine, a delegation of African leaders has arrived to try to find a peaceful solution to the crisis between Ukraine and Russia. However, some Ukrainian politicians greeted their efforts with scorn. Mykhailo Podolyak, a local politician, sharply criticized the African leaders’ attempt, calling them primitive and questioning their skills and ability to resolve the crisis.
It has been assumed that they have no power or level to solve war problems. “They only do it for their geopolitical goals, including receiving resources from Russia and collecting “primitive” information on behalf of the Kremlin included from the food they receive from Russia”: said the politician.
But these contemptuous remarks sparked outrage. How can you reject a delegation that is trying to promote peace? The African leaders came with a peace plan, hoping in particular to obtain the suspension of the Russian arrest warrants.
